Our Apple iPhone Air Review
Apple’s thinnest iPhone yet, the 17 Air feels like the company finally deciding to more aggressively blend style and performance. It’s not perfect - there are trade-offs for that eye-catching form factor - but it hits a compelling sweet spot for those who want flagship power in an ultra-slim frame.
iPhone Air: Design & Display
The most exciting thing about the Air is, undoubtedly, its design. As Apple have advertised extensively, this is the company’s thinnest iPhone ever, and that slim frame is pretty remarkable.
Measuring just 5.6mm thick and weighing around 165g, the iPhone Air almost disappears in your hand - but it’s anything but fragile. Apple has used a titanium frame and the new Ceramic Shield 2 glass to keep things durable.
It also features a large 6.5-inch Super Retina XDR OLED screen with ProMotion for a 120Hz refresh rate, and with a peak brightness of about 3,000 nits, it looks sharp even under outdoor light.
iPhone Air: Performance & Connectivity
Inside, the Air uses Apple’s A19 Pro chip, which enhances responsiveness and efficiency, and with support for WiFi 7, Bluetooth 6 and Thread - plus the new C1X modem - connectivity and speed is future-proofed.
It’s much the same chipset as you’ll find inside the iPhone 17 Pro and Pro Max, meaning you can expect Pro-level performance in a thin, light package.
iPhone Air: Camera & Battery
Camera-wise, the Air has a single 48MP rear sensor that offers solid detail and colour, though you don’t get an ultra-wide or telephoto lens. For users focused on essentials, this won’t matter much, but for creative types it’s certainly a limitation.
Front-facing is an 18MP ‘Center Stage’ setup, giving better framing for video calls and selfies.
Battery is a bit more tantalising. Apple claims ‘all-day battery life’ and promises up to 27 hours of video playback. Add the new MagSafe battery pack and that figure rises to 40 hours.
iPhone Air: Pros & Trade-Offs
What works well:
- Incredible thinness without leaning into fragility.
- Great screen tech: 120Hz, high brightness, minimal bezels.
- Powerful chip and modern wireless tech.
What might disappoint:
- Just one rear camera limits versatility.
- Battery might not match Pro models under heavy use.
- The camera ‘plateau’ design is more visible thanks to the otherwise slim frame.
iPhone Air: Our Verdict
If you’ve been waiting for something new and sleek, the iPhone Air is quite an achievement. It’s especially compelling for people who value design, portability and the core features of a top smartphone in a slim package.
Although, it’s probably not for those demanding pro-level zoom, ultra-wide shots or maximum battery endurance in every scenario.
Apple iPhone Air Specification
- Display size: 6.5"
- Display type: LTPO Super Retina XDR OLED
- Main camera: 48 megapixels
- Front camera: 18 megapixels
- Chipset: Apple A19 Pro (3 nm)
- 5G connectivity: LTE
- Weight: 165g
- SIM type: e- SIM
- Operating system: iOS
